âś… What is a Marriage Loan?

A marriage loan is a type of unsecured personal loan specifically offered to cover wedding-related expenses. Since it’s unsecured, you don’t need to pledge any collateral. These loans are typically offered with:

  • Loan amounts ranging from ₹50,000 to ₹25 lakhs
  • Tenure of 1 to 5 years
  • Fixed or flexible interest rates

You can use the funds for any wedding-related purpose—venue booking, jewelry purchase, catering, travel, or honeymoon planning.

Marriage Loan By Government

Some state governments offer financial assistance for marriage under social welfare schemes:

  • Tamil Nadu’s Moovalur Ramamirtham Scheme: Financial help for girls’ marriage
  • Delhi Ladli Scheme: Support for girl child education & marriage
  • Madhya Pradesh Mukhyamantri Kanya Vivah Yojana: Cash assistance for low-income families

These are not loans but grants or one-time aids, mainly for BPL or specific community beneficiaries.

Pradhan Mantri Marriage Loan

The Pradhan Mantri Marriage Loan is commonly misunderstood, as no official central government scheme under this name currently exists. However, individuals can avail personal loans from public sector banks like SBI, PNB, and Bank of Baroda to fund wedding expenses. These loans offer amounts up to ₹20 lakh with flexible tenures and interest rates starting around 10%. Some state governments provide marriage assistance schemes for economically weaker sections, but these are grants—not loans. If you’re looking for a wedding loan, your best option is a personal loan from a government bank, often promoted under general welfare loan categories.

đź§ľ Eligibility Criteria for Marriage Loans

Most lenders have straightforward eligibility criteria:

  • Age: 21–60 years (varies by lender)
  • Income: Minimum ₹15,000–₹25,000 per month
  • Employment: Salaried or self-employed with minimum 1–2 years of work experience
  • Credit Score: 700+ is ideal for better rates

Having a good credit score helps in securing a marriage loan with a lower interest rate.

📊 EMI Calculation Example

Let’s understand the monthly EMI using an example:

  • Loan Amount: ₹5,00,000
  • Tenure: 3 years
  • Interest Rate: 12% p.a.

Monthly EMI = ₹16,607
Total Payable = ₹5,97,858
Interest Paid = ₹97,858

FAQs

Q. What is a marriage loan?

A. A marriage loan is a tailored personal loan designed to fund wedding expenses. It’s unsecured—no collateral is needed—and can be used for venues, decorations, outfits, travel, etc.

Q. How much can I borrow with a marriage loan?

A. Typically, borrowers can get between ₹50,000 and ₹20 lakh, depending on lender policies and personal eligibility. Some platforms may go up to ₹50 lakh.

Q. What interest rates are charged?

A. Marriage loan rates vary widely—from 10% to 24% per annum—depending on the lender, applicant credit profile, and loan tenure. Banks generally offer lower rates than NBFCs.

Q. Is the loan rate fixed or floating?

A. Most marriage/personal loans carry fixed interest rates, so EMI payments remain consistent throughout the loan term.

Q. Do marriages loans require collateral?

A. These are unsecured loans and usually don’t require collateral. However, some lenders may demand security for high loan amounts or if credit history is weak.

Q. What is the typical repayment tenure?

A. Loan terms typically range from 12 to 60 months (1–5 years), helping to manage EMIs within your budget.

Q. Who is eligible to apply?

A. Eligibility criteria usually include:
Age 21–60 years
A steady income (₹15k–₹25k+ monthly)
Good credit score (≥700)
1–2 years of employment history (or business history for self-employed individuals)

Q. How fast is the loan approval and disbursal?

A. The process is usually fast: approval in a few hours to 1 day, and funds are often disbursed within 1–2 working days, especially with digital applications.

Q. Can I apply with my partner?

A. Yes. Some lenders allow joint applications with a fiancé or spouse, which may enhance eligibility and loan limits.

Q. Can I prepay or foreclose the loan?

A. Yes, borrowers can prepay or close the loan early, though some lenders may charge a nominal prepayment fee—typically a small percentage of the outstanding balance.

Q. What if my wedding is postponed or canceled?

A. The loan remains active. Funds may be repurposed for other uses, but EMI obligations continue as scheduled.

Q. Should I take the loan if I already have savings/investments?

A. Experts often advise using savings rather than taking new debt. If using savings would lead to penalties (e.g., from investments), a small loan can be considered.
